Output 26e416ef9b015bbea1984e99cc32e328820e55c166db389eaf5ff31c7525e866:0

value
1355000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b85f89850399195241f8f1f544caf11815b68175 OP_EQUAL
address
3JVtht2b4aT3u7EmChhGbdksQxUZQMjc9h
transaction
26e416ef9b015bbea1984e99cc32e328820e55c166db389eaf5ff31c7525e866
spent
true